OTHER EVENTS On August 29, 2001, E*TRADE Group, Inc. ("E*TRADE") announced that it had signed an Agreement and Plan of Mergers, Member Interest Purchase and Reorganization, dated as of August 29 2001, (the "Merger Agreement") among E*TRADE, Dempsey & Company LLC, an Illinois limited liability company ("Dempsey LLC"), the members of Dempsey LLC, their shareholders and certain wholly-owned acquisition subsidiaries of E*TRADE. The Merger Agreement contemplates the acquisition by E*TRADE of Dempsey LLC through the acquisition of 100% of its member interests. The Merger Agreement is incorporated by reference herein as Exhibit 99.1 hereto. Dempsey LLC is a member of the NASD, the Chicago Stock Exchange, the Cincinnati Stock Exchange and is self-clearing through its participation in NSCC, DTC and the Institutional Delivery System. Dempsey LLC is a specialist on the Chicago Stock Exchange and a market maker in Nasdaq and the OVER-THE-COUNTER Bulletin Board. It also maintains electronic access to the NYSE and other markets. Total consideration for the acquisition will be approximately $173,500,000, consisting of $20,000,000 in cash and approximately $153,500,000 in shares of common stock of E*TRADE, with a maximum allotment of 30,500,000 shares. Consummation of the acquisition contemplated by the Merger Agreement is subject to customary conditions, including receipt of third-party consents. On August 29, 2001, E*TRADE also announced plans to consolidate facilities and streamline operations, part of the next phase of its ongoing strategy to maximize operational efficiencies by leveraging synergies across all lines of business in its global organization. E*TRADE will consolidate certain facilities and implement plans to streamline operations during the next several months. The move will enable E*TRADE to manage its global business more efficiently and reduce its fixed cost structure. E*TRADE's planned consolidation efforts will lead to a facility restructuring and other non-recurring charge this quarter of $220-$245 million while generating an estimated recurring annual pretax benefit of approximately $60-70 million. The charge in the current quarter is largely non-cash. By consolidating facilities, E*TRADE will be better positioned to capitalize on the synergies among its different business units. In addition, these moves will lay the foundation for E*TRADE to continue its development of one global technology platform, moving E*TRADE to a more low cost global infrastructure. In northern California, E*TRADE will move operations from its San Francisco facility into existing facilities in Menlo Park and Rancho Cordova, as well as the soon-to-be-opened E*TRADE Center in San Francisco. E*TRADE will continue to leverage the capacity of its state-of-the-art technology Regional Operations Center in Alpharetta, Georgia, while consolidating other office space in Alpharetta. E*TRADE will also facilitate greater synergy between its ATM and banking divisions, by transitioning E*TRADE Access from Portland, Oregon to E*TRADE Bank's Operating Center in Arlington, Virginia. E*TRADE will also realize synergies in its European operations, consolidating facilities in the United Kingdom and the Nordic countries. 2 The statements contained in this Form 8-K that are forward-looking are based on current expectations that are subject to a number of uncertainties and risks, and actual results may differ materially.
